Lieutenant-Commander Andrew Niel Gillespie Campbell, (11 November, 1909 – 21 August, 1944) served in the Royal Navy. The spelling of "Niel" is that used on his Service Record and in the Navy List of May 1939 (at least).
Life & Career
Campbell was promoted to the rank of Lieutenant on 1 June, 1932.
World War II
Campbell was promoted to the rank of Lieutenant-Commander on 1 June, 1940.
He died when the sloop Kite was lost.
